What is personal freedom

Personal freedom is a complex, multifaceted concept, which is very difficult to define unambiguously. To simplify it as much as possible, personal freedom is the absence of dependence on anything: other people, bad habits, psychological complexes, public opinion, etc.

A free person is confident in himself, knows what he wants from life, and acts based on his interests. This helps him achieve success in life and occupy a high place in the social hierarchy.

The concept of freedom has changed over the centuries. Humanity has come to modern understanding quite recently. Around the beginning of the 19th century, people began to perceive freedom as their inviolable right and began to actively defend it. Freedom began to mean following one’s aspirations, realizing the inner potential of the individual, and making an independent choice of a personal path.

It is very important to understand that freedom is not absolute. One person's freedom ends where another person's freedom begins. This is a very subtle philosophical question. Before you start working on developing inner freedom, you need to form the moral and ethical core of your personality. Without it, freedom can turn into arbitrariness and lead to antisocial behavior.

Scientific approach

From the perspective of the scientific approach, freedom and necessity in human activity are closely interrelated. Freedom is defined as a perceived necessity. A person is not able to influence the objective conditions of his activity, but he can choose the goal and means of achieving it. Thus, freedom in human activity is the opportunity to make an informed choice. That is, make one decision or another.

Freedom and necessity in human activity cannot exist without each other. In our life, freedom manifests itself as constant freedom of choice, while necessity is present as objective circumstances in which a person is forced to act.

Connection with progress

In ancient times, people had fairly limited freedom. The need for human activity was not always realized. People depended on nature, the secrets of which the human mind could not comprehend. There was a so-called unknown necessity. Man was not free, he remained a slave for a long time, blindly obeying the laws of nature.

As science developed, people found answers to many questions. Phenomena that were previously divine for humans received a logical explanation. People's actions became meaningful, and cause-and-effect relationships made it possible to realize the need for certain actions. The higher the progress of society, the freer a person becomes in it. In the modern world in developed countries, the limit of individual freedom is only the rights of other people.
